<br /> <br /> September 28, 1998 <br />' <br /> SECTION 02770 <br /> GEOSYNTHETIC LINERS <br /> PART 1 GENERAL <br /> <br />' 1.1 WORK INCLUDED <br /> A. This section covers the supply and installation of geosynthetic liners, including <br />' Geosynthetic Clay Liners (GCL) and High Density Polyethelene geomembranes. <br /> 1.2 RELATED SECTIONS <br />' A. Section 02200 -Earthwork <br /> 1.3 SUBMITTALS <br /> ' <br /> A. Contractor shall submit liner panel diagrams and manufacturer <br />s conformance <br /> certificates at least 5 days prior to liner installation. <br />' <br /> 1.4 QUALITY CONTROL <br /> A. Contractor shall perform liner installation and seaming with trained personnel <br />' experienced in similar liner installations. <br />' B. All seams shall be tested for adequacy using an acceptable method as specified in <br />Part 3 <br />3 of this Section <br /> . <br />. <br />' C. Geosynthetic liner manufacturers shall submit appropriate manufacturing quality <br />control data as well as the minimum average roll certifications. <br /> D. Subgrade acceptance by the liner fabricator/installer will be required for the liner <br />' installations. <br /> 1.5 MEASUREMENT AND PAYMENT <br />' A. Measurement for payment of geosynthetic liner installations shall be made by field <br /> survey of the net area of liner completely installed. No measurement will be made <br /> on scrap, overlap, or on the materials buried in anchor trenches, . <br /> B. Payment will be based on the unit prices bid for HDPE and GCL, and will include <br /> all seaming, anchor trenches and structure connections, and quality control testing, <br />' as applicable. <br />1.6 MATERIAL HANDLING AND STORAGE <br />' Geosynthetic Liners <br />' J:15461\SPECSFNL.WPD 0277(]-1 <br />
